This 42.5" high by 164' long electric fence netting from PPOLB offers a portable, durable, and humane solution to protect livestock and pets from predators. Featuring 9 conductive strands reinforced with fiberglass rods, it delivers a safe low-impedance shock. Lightweight and easy to move, itโs ideal for farms, ranches, and gardens, requiring a compatible energizer (not included) for operation.

Outstanding and Easy to set up
Why did you pick this product vs others?: The length and size from other livestock companies can be triple. This was such a huge savings for us. The bottom wrungs are not electrified which is a huge help in preventing the line from shorting out. Typically with fences if anything even a blade of grass lays over your circuit they cut out. The way this is designed prevents that. 1- Have a large space to lay it out and untangle. Its pretty organized but pack and ship can cause the strings to get twisted up. 2- Best use - GOATS. The babies panic and run into it - which could possibly cause strangulation. So first round we placed it flat against a wall in the barn with treats close by. As each goat went up and sniffed they were zapped. We then redirected away from the fence and fed a treat. One hour later NONE of them would go near it outside in their pasture. 3- Does nothing for chickens :D Ease of installation: Take time to unwrap its pretty easy Value for money: This is the same material as any of the livestock vendors. I like that its colored and not white. Durability: Its been up for months in storms and moved every day. No wear and tear.
